What are some common challenges Online E Learning Content Developers face when creating engaging digital learning materials?

Online E Learning Content Developers often face the challenge of designing content that keeps learners motivated and engaged in a virtual environment. Balancing educational objectives with interactive elements, such as multimedia and quizzes, requires creativity and a good understanding of instructional design principles. Additionally, adapting materials for diverse learning styles and ensuring accessibility for all users can be demanding. Regular collaboration with subject matter experts and feedback from learners is essential for continuous improvement and effective content delivery.

Online E Learning Content Developers focus on creating digital learning materials, while Instructional Designers plan and structure the overall learning experience. Both roles often overlap but differ mainly in scope and focus.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Online E-Learning Content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Online E-Learning Content Developer, you need expertise in instructional design, curriculum development, and a strong grasp of educational theories, often supported by a degree in education or instructional technology. Familiarity with e-learning authoring tools (such as Articulate Storyline or Adobe Captivate), learning management systems (LMS), and multimedia editing software is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and strong communication skills help deliver engaging and effective learning experiences. These abilities are crucial for developing high-quality, interactive content that meets diverse learner needs and drives successful educational outcomes.

What is an Online E Learning Content Developer?

An Online E Learning Content Developer is a professional who designs, creates, and manages digital educational materials for online courses and training programs. They use multimedia tools and instructional design principles to develop engaging and effective e-learning modules, videos, quizzes, and interactive content. Their work often involves collaborating with subject matter experts, educators, and technical teams to ensure the content meets learning objectives and is accessible to diverse learners. Online E Learning Content Developers play a crucial role in making education more flexible and widely accessible through digital platforms.
